This recipe is so simple and can be left until just before your guests arrive. Simply bring brussels sprouts to a boil and let cook until very tender, then drain.

Transfer them to a prepared baking sheet and toss with olive oil. Using a drinking glass, press down on each brussels sprout to smash

If they don't want to smash, pop them back in boiling water and let cook for a few more minutes. Once smashed, top with vegan cheese, salt, and pepper.

Bake those brussels for about 30 minutes then serve warm.

Smashed Brussels Sprouts with Vegan Cheese

5 from 7 votes
Smashed Brussels Sprouts are the ultimate fall side dish. They're crispy on the outside and soft on the inside, plus smothered in vegan cheese!
Print Pin Rate

Ingredients
  

  • 1 pound brussels sprouts trimmed and cleaned
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• Vegan cheese
  • Salt and pepper to taste
Prevent your screen from going dark while you're cooking!

Instructions
 

  • Preheat oven to 425 degrees F and prepare a baking sheet.
  • Bring brussels sprouts to a boil in a large pot, let cook until very tender, then drain.
  • Transfer to the baking sheet and toss with olive oil. Using a drinking glass, press down on each brussels sprouts to smash. Top with vegan cheese, salt, and pepper.
  • Bake for 20-30 minutes, until the bottom of the brussels sprouts are crispy and the cheese is fully melted.
  • Serve warm and enjoy!
